SOIL 465 - Soil Physics


Description:
Basic concepts and principles related to state and transport of matter (especially water) and energy in the soil. Physical measurement and mathematical quantification of soil physical properties and processes.

Prerequisites:
MATH 111  or MATH 120 ; PHYS 101  or PHYS 201 ; Summer Field Experience; CNR major; or cons instr.

3 cr.

Available for graduate credit as SOIL 665 .
